How to Optimize Your Game Settings for Maximum Performance
Optimizing your game settings can significantly enhance your overall gaming experience. Start by adjusting the graphics settings in your game menu. Lowering the resolution, disabling anti-aliasing, and adjusting shadows can free up valuable system resources. Additionally, turning off any unnecessary background applications while gaming can further improve performance, allowing your system to focus solely on the game. Remember, a smoother frame rate translates to better gameplay, so it’s worth experimenting with these settings until you find the perfect balance.
Next, consider optimizing your computer’s hardware settings. Keep your drivers up to date to ensure compatibility with the latest game updates and improvements. Utilize performance-enhancing tools, such as game mode features available in Windows or specific software designed for gaming, which can allocate more resources to your game. Additionally, cleaning your computer's hardware, such as dusting out the fans and ensuring proper airflow, can prevent overheating and maintain optimal performance.
What Are the Essential Pro Gaming Settings for Competitive Edge?
When it comes to gaining a competitive edge in pro gaming, essential pro gaming settings can make all the difference. First and foremost, players should focus on their mouse sensitivity. A lower sensitivity allows for precision aiming, while a higher sensitivity offers quicker movements. It’s crucial to find a balance that suits your play style. Many professional gamers recommend settings that fall between 400 and 800 DPI, depending on the game genre. Additionally, monitor settings such as refresh rate and response time should not be overlooked. Opt for a refresh rate of at least 144Hz for smoother gameplay, which is vital in fast-paced games.
Another key area is the configuration of in-game settings. Graphics settings should be adjusted to prioritize performance over visual quality. Reducing details like shadows and reflections can result in higher frame rates, which can be a decisive factor in competitive play. Furthermore, audio settings also play a critical role—setting audio to stereo rather than surround sound often helps players hear enemy movements more clearly.
